My first semester experience at IIT Delhi as an average student.
Placements: In my opinion, IIT Delhi provides one of the best placements in India, and my branch has had a history of outstanding placements. Last year, my branch, Electrical Engineering, had an average package of 29.6 LPA and a median package of 24.5 LPA. The percentage of students placed was around 89%. It is pretty safe to say that if you are from the Electrical branch in IIT Delhi, you have an upper edge in the placement season.
Infrastructure: As the college is old, there are many old hostels that have a kind of old infrastructure. If you are lucky, you may be given the new hostels, which have completely new infrastructure and can accommodate a huge number of students. Whereas, if you are unlucky like me, you may get an old hostel, where you will have to settle with two other roommates. Although the infrastructure in the old and new hostels is visibly different, the facilities provided are mostly the same among all hostels. You are provided with extremely fast Wi-Fi everywhere. The food quality is also decent; they provide a variety of foods (continuing both north and south Indian foods). Also, almost every hostel has its own night messes and juice shops, which provide you with many extra food options. There are also gyms, reading rooms, common rooms, visiting rooms, and a TV room in the hostels. There are also badminton and volleyball courts inside some hostels. The lecture hall has magnificent infrastructure and is huge in size. All the classrooms are air-conditioned. There are huge classrooms with a capacity of more than 300 students, and also smaller ones, each for their own purpose. There are well-equipped labs for each department inside the LHC itself. There is also a new LHC (West Academic Block) that will be soon operational.
Faculty: The teaching faculty here are some of the best in the world. Each and every faculty member is a graduate of some prestigious international institution or another IIT. The professors are, no doubt, experts in their own field, but not every professor teaches the same way. Some professors teach with utmost interest and enthusiasm, while others just slide through some 2-year-old PPTs. You will also find most of the faculty members are very humble, and they do respond to students' doubts and questions. To be very honest, I personally find the first-year curriculum (which is the same for every B.Tech undergraduate, regardless of branch) not too relevant for everyone. In the first semester, I had to study a lot of mechanical and chemistry courses, which will hardly be of much use for my branch. In the second semester, I will study physics, electrical, and computer science courses, which again will not be of much use for most of the non-circuit branches. But the curriculum allows you to venture out into new areas, not only within your branch; you can explore many courses from any branch. And if you are passionate enough, you can also choose to minor in some other disciplines. The exams in IIT Delhi are a different monster. I personally remember sitting for the written test of a mechanical workshop course, and I couldn't believe the marking system. It was 30 marks, all multiple-choice questions with +1 mark for right answers and -0.5 for each wrong answer. The exams are very unpredictable and can often be very challenging, even for the best minds in the country, but the overall evaluation system is relatively consistent in most courses. The competition here is also cutthroat. If you thought getting into IITs is tough, surviving here is even tougher.
Other: The campus life at IIT Delhi is really amazing. The cultural fest is one of the biggest in North India. The sports facilities are great. There are fields for each field sport, courts for racket sports, volleyball, etc. There is also Mittal Sports Complex and the Student Activity Centre (SAC), which contains playing areas for many sports. The inter-hostel sports competition (GC) is one of the legacies of IIT Delhi. Every hostel participates and competes to win the GC trophy, as it lifts the hostel's respect on campus. The campus overall has an amazing vibe. There is always some sort of sport or cultural competition going on. You will definitely not feel bored here.

Q:   What is the branch-wise placement rate recorded during IIT Delhi BTech placements?
A: 

According to unofficial sources, the placement rate recorded during IIT Delhi BTech placements 2023 was 90.01%. The branch-wise placement rate recroded during IIT Delhi BTech placements 2023 is presented below:

BTech Branch

Students Registered (2023)

Students Placed (2023)

Placement Rate (2023)

Biochemical Engineering and Biotechnology

46

38

82.61%

Civil Engineering

63

53

84.13%

Chemical Engineering

67

61

91.04%

Computer Science and Engineering

95

94

98.95%

Electrical Engineering

95

92

96.84%

Electrical Engineering (Power and Automation)

49

47

95.92%

Mechanical Engineering

70

58

82.86%

Production and Industrial Engineering

68

62

91.18%

Mathematics and Computing

67

65

97.01%

Engineering Physics

41

34

82.93%

Textile Technology

90

72

80.00%

Q:   What is the cutoff of IIT Delhi for 2025 admission?
A: 

IIT Delhi cutoff 2025 for BTech admission has been released for Round 1. The cutoff was released as opening and closing ranks for different categories of students belonging to the AI quota. During Round 1, the BTech admission cutoffs were between 125 and 5608, with CSE being the most competitive specialisation for admission. Tabulated below are the Round 1 closing ranks of all the BTech and Integrated BTech specialisations offered at IIT Delhi for General AI quota students. 

CourseJEE Advanced R1 Closing Ranks 2025
B.Tech. in Computer Science and Engineering125
Integrated B.Tech. + M.Tech. in Computer Science and Engineering186
B.Tech. in Mathematics and Computing Engineering316
Integrated B.Tech. + M.Tech. in Mathematics and Computing353
B.Tech. in Electrical Engineering591
B.Tech. in Electrical Engineering (Power and Automation)806
B.Tech. in Engineering and Computational Mechanics1103
B.Tech. in Mechanical Engineering1862
B.Tech. in Engineering Physics2358
B.Tech. in Chemical Engineering2425
B.Tech. in Energy Science and Engineering2622
B.Tech. in Production and Industrial Engineering3027
Integrated B.Tech. + M.Tech. in Chemical Engineering3426
B.Tech. in Materials Engineering3470
B.Tech. in Civil Engineering4228
B.Tech. in Biochemical Engineering and Biotechnology4830
B.Tech. in Textile Technology5608

Q:   What is the highest package offered during IIT Delhi placements?
A: 

50 students received domestic offers with package more than INR 1 crore per annum during the IIT Delhi placement drive 2023. Further, the highest international package offered during IIT Delhi placements 2023 stood at INR 2.5 crore per annum.
